CI note for support: the Lanequeue autoscaler on Brindlehop's build fleet scales on queue depth, not CPU. If jobs stall, first check whether the depth metric is publishing — a silent metrics gap makes the autoscaler hold at minimum workers. Restarting the metrics sidecar usually recovers it within two minutes. Escalate to the Halverton platform rotation if not. The trace token from the last verified-healthy scaling event is below.

pipeline stamp: htk21_cc68b8e00e3cb5ca75ae8

Approvals — RateLens (hotel rate-parity checker). New contractors: all changes to the scraper schedules, parity thresholds, or alerting rules need written approval before merge. No exceptions, even for config-only diffs; a bad threshold once paged the whole team for two days. Open a change request, attach a dry-run report, and wait for sign-off. Self-merges get reverted automatically by the bot. Review SLA is two business days. The approver of record for all RateLens changes is listed below.

signatory, yahog-badug: Quenix Ulaael

**09:41** — Incremental rebuilds on the Tundralight site started producing stale pages. Root cause: the dependency graph cache wasn't invalidated when partials moved directories, so changed includes were skipped. Workaround for now: run a full rebuild after any file move. Fix lands in the next deploy; if you're debugging output locally, compare against the canonical build, whose token appears below.

trace token, yahof-yadup: htk21_3e52fc440779ed8614351